Add or Remove an Alias Domain in cPanel

Add an Alias Domain

  1. Log in to your cPanel:  https://YOURDOMAIN.com/cpanel
  2. Click on “Aliases” under the Domains section:


  3. Enter the domain you would like to park and click “Add Domain”.


Remove an Aliased Domain:

  1. Log in to your cPanel:  https://YOURDOMAIN.com/cpanel
  2. Click on “Aliases” under the Domains section.
  3. Find the domain you would like to remove and click “Remove” under the Actions column.
